Output bfbd7ee63cfd13a796f85c93c75e23bd998c524e6866c01013289d1864049e53:3

value
1704576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14726b96cf9d7aadcabd197a1d4a2f15984d153 OP_EQUAL
address
3HrNmB52oma7a48hqpos5Lqxwix5XFYkuG
transaction
bfbd7ee63cfd13a796f85c93c75e23bd998c524e6866c01013289d1864049e53
spent
true